Bruce N wrote:
Issue with a Bell PRI left me with few bad channels that I thought is never 
possible with a digital link like PRI.

What's at the other end of the PRI?

The only things those alarm lights check are framing and bipolar errors. They do not perform any data integrity checks. That's the responsibility of the end devices. You can run Bit Error Rate Tests (BERT) to verify the line is good. However, as you mentioned, line problems should cause random noise. Noise on a specific channel would indicate it's coming from the other end. Also, with a PRI, it's entirely possible that the various channels may be connected to different end points. Regardless, the switching equipment should be transparent and not introduce any noise.
